Straight lines look so simple……Achieving simplicity is more difficult than some think, and less difficult than what others expect. Learn the fine art of creating truly straight lines on a longarm. Discover different combinations and angles for textural appeal and techniques for dividing up larger spaces using line-work to create secondary designs for a big impact. Line-work is no longer just cross-hatching and piano keys, or backgrounds and borders -- straight lines can also be used as their own amazing design elements. Learn to maximize the textural possibilities in many ways, including Lisa's own signature triple stitch!
